How did you make the grooves for the tools to fit into? A router?
The whole piece is 2 square wood planks glued together with the top one having 3 holes cut out using a hole saw, which is an attachment for a drill. For the portifilter slot I cut it with my table saw, but any saw should do. After that I sanded everything and finished it with a non tinted oil
Ah I see what you mean. Clever way of assembling it. What hole saw size did you go with? I’d like to do something similar. I have a Breville as well with 54mm.
I used a 60mm hole saw
